Description
We are looking for a Software Engineer to join our growing engineering team. In this role, you will design, build, and operate scalable software platforms that support analytics and AI solutions. You will contribute to system architecture, cloud deployments, and modern containerized environments, while collaborating with multidisciplinary teams across regions. What This Involves: Design, develop, and maintain high-quality software solutions using Python. Contribute to the design and evolution of scalable and maintainable software architectures. Deploy, operate, and monitor applications in cloud environments (AWS, Azure, or GCP). Build and manage containerized applications using Docker and Kubernetes. Support the development and deployment of AI and analytics solutions, working closely with data scientists and data engineers. Collaborate with cross-functional and client-facing teams to deliver end-to-end solutions. Participate in technical discussions, architectural reviews, and continuous improvement initiatives. Skills, Qualifications and Experience: Strong Python knowledge with experience building production-grade software. Experience designing software architectures for scalable applications. Hands-on experience operating and deploying solutions in cloud environments (any major cloud provider). Practical knowledge of container technologies and architectures, including Docker and Kubernetes. Basic understanding of AI solution components and technologies, such as LLMs, vector databases, APIs/protocols, and supporting infrastructure. The following would be a bonus to have: Experience in systems design, particularly in cloud-native or distributed environments. Experience creating project implementation plans, timelines, and effort estimations. Experience leading or mentoring engineering teams and driving projects to completion.
